引言
随着科技的不断发展,虚拟现实(VR)和增强现实(AR)技术逐渐成为体育训练领域的新宠。其中,混合现实(MR)技术结合了VR和AR的优势,为体育训练提供了全新的沉浸式虚拟场景。本文将深入探讨MR技术在体育训练中的应用,分析其如何提升运动表现与竞技水平。
MR技术概述
1. MR技术定义
混合现实(Mixed Reality,简称MR)是一种将虚拟信息与现实世界融合的技术。它通过计算机生成虚拟物体,并将其叠加到现实世界中,使虚拟物体与现实环境相互交互。
2. MR技术特点
- 沉浸感强:MR技术能够将虚拟物体与真实环境无缝融合,为用户带来强烈的沉浸感。
- 交互性强:用户可以通过手势、语音等多种方式与虚拟物体进行交互。
- 应用广泛:MR技术可应用于教育、医疗、工业、娱乐等多个领域。
MR技术在体育训练中的应用
1. 模拟训练场景
MR技术可以为运动员提供高度逼真的训练场景,如比赛场地、对手模拟等。运动员可以在虚拟环境中进行实战演练,提高应对比赛的能力。
# 示例:使用MR技术模拟足球比赛场景
# 导入相关库
import pygame
# 初始化游戏
pygame.init()
# 设置屏幕大小
screen = pygame.display.set_mode((800, 600))
# 创建虚拟足球场
def create_field():
# ...(此处省略具体实现)
# 创建虚拟球员
def create_player():
# ...(此处省略具体实现)
# 游戏主循环
while True:
# ...(此处省略具体实现)
2. 技能训练与提升
MR技术可以帮助运动员进行专项技能训练,如射门、传球、投篮等。通过虚拟场景的反馈,运动员可以及时调整动作,提高技能水平。
# 示例:使用MR技术进行足球射门训练
# 导入相关库
import pygame
# 初始化游戏
pygame.init()
# 设置屏幕大小
screen = pygame.display.set_mode((800, 600))
# 创建虚拟足球场
def create_field():
# ...(此处省略具体实现)
# 创建虚拟球员
def create_player():
# ...(此处省略具体实现)
# 游戏主循环
while True:
# ...(此处省略具体实现)
3. 体能训练与恢复
MR技术可以模拟高强度体能训练,帮助运动员提高耐力、速度、力量等身体素质。同时,MR技术还可以用于运动员的康复训练,帮助其快速恢复。
# 示例:使用MR技术进行跑步训练
# 导入相关库
import pygame
# 初始化游戏
pygame.init()
# 设置屏幕大小
screen = pygame.display.set_mode((800, 600))
# 创建虚拟跑道
def create_track():
# ...(此处省略具体实现)
# 创建虚拟运动员
def create_runner():
# ...(此处省略具体实现)
# 游戏主循环
while True:
# ...(此处省略具体实现)
MR技术对体育训练的益处
1. 提高训练效率
MR技术可以模拟真实场景,使运动员在短时间内完成大量训练,提高训练效率。
2. 降低训练成本
MR技术可以替代部分实体训练设备,降低训练成本。
3. 提升运动员竞技水平
MR技术可以帮助运动员在虚拟环境中克服心理障碍,提高竞技水平。
总结
MR技术在体育训练中的应用前景广阔,有望为运动员带来全新的训练体验。随着技术的不断发展,MR技术将为体育训练带来更多可能性,助力运动员在竞技场上取得优异成绩。
